CPX-351 vs Intensive Chemotherapy in Patients With de Novo Intermediate or Adverse Risk AML Stratified by Genomics
This study is for people aged 50 and above who have been recently diagnosed with a type of blood cancer called acute myeloid leukaemia (AML). We are comparing a new treatment called CPX-351 against the usual strong chemotherapy. This is important because some people with AML have specific gene changes, often found in older patients, which mean standard treatments might not work as well for them. The study focuses on these particular types of AML. By joining, you would help researchers understand if CPX-351 can lead to better outcomes, like clearing the cancer more effectively, for patients with these genetic markers.
At a glance
What is this study about?
Acute myeloid leukaemia (AML) is a serious blood cancer that starts in the bone marrow. It affects how your body makes healthy blood cells. In this study, we are looking at people who have just been diagnosed with AML for the first time. We've learned that some people with newly diagnosed AML have certain changes in their genes that make their cancer act a bit differently, often making it harder to treat with standard chemotherapy, especially in older patients.
Because of this, we need to find new and better ways to treat AML, particularly for patients aged 50 and over who have these specific gene changes. This study is a 'Phase 2' trial, which means we are carefully testing a new treatment called CPX-351. We want to see how well it works compared to the standard strong chemotherapy treatment that is usually given. The main goal is to find out if CPX-351 can achieve better results, like getting rid of the leukaemia cells more completely.
By taking part, you would help doctors understand if CPX-351 can improve the chances of successful treatment for AML patients with these specific genetic features. This research is crucial for developing more effective and personalised treatments in the future, offering hope to many patients.

Who may be eligible?
This study is looking for people who are at least 50 years old and have recently been diagnosed with acute myeloid leukaemia (AML) for the very first time. Your AML must also have certain genetic features that doctors call 'intermediate' or 'adverse risk', meaning it might be a bit harder to treat.
There are also some things that would mean you couldn't join. For example, if you've had certain other types of blood cancers before, or if your AML has specific well-known genetic changes that respond well to other standard treatments. You also can't have serious uncontrolled infections or other health problems that might make it unsafe for you to take part.
Women who could become pregnant will need to take a pregnancy test and agree to use effective birth control during the study. Men will also need to use birth control and should not try to father a child during the study and for three months afterwards. The study team will check your overall health and organ function to make sure it's safe for you to participate.

What does participation involve?
If you decide to join this study, you would first have various tests to confirm your diagnosis and overall health. You would then be randomly assigned to receive either the new drug CPX-351 or the standard intensive chemotherapy. You wouldn't be able to choose which treatment you get. Both treatments are given through a drip into your vein.
Throughout the study, you would have regular hospital visits for blood tests, bone marrow checks, and other assessments to see how you are responding to the treatment and to monitor for any side effects. These visits will be more frequent at the beginning of the treatment, gradually becoming less often as time goes on. The treatment phase, including initial and follow-up treatments, could last several months. After your main treatment, you will continue to have follow-up checks for a longer period to monitor your health and any long-term effects. The study team will provide you with a detailed schedule of all appointments and tests.

Common questions
What is AML?
AML stands for Acute Myeloid Leukaemia. It's a type of cancer that affects the blood and bone marrow, where new blood cells are made.
What does 'newly diagnosed' mean?
It means you have only recently been told you have AML and haven't had any treatment for it yet, apart from possibly some medication to control your white blood cell count.
What is CPX-351?
CPX-351 is a new medication being tested. It's a combination of two chemotherapy drugs packaged together in a special way.
Will I definitely get the new drug?
No, you will be randomly chosen to receive either CPX-351 or the standard intensive chemotherapy. You won't get to choose.
What does 'intermediate or adverse risk' AML mean?
This refers to certain features of your AML, often involving specific gene changes, that help doctors understand how the leukaemia might behave and how it might respond to treatment.
